Upgrading Fusion Data Foundation service

Steps to upgrade the Fusion Data Foundation service.

Before you begin

The version of Data Foundation service is dependent on the version of OpenShift® Container Platform.

About this task

For more information about the storage version support, see IBM Fusion support matrix.

When you order and upsize Logical Volume Manager (LVM) drives in the upgraded IBM Fusion HCI 2.10 version, IBM Fusion HCI automatically detects the presence of control plane drives and configures them for LVM. However, if LVM is already enabled in your existing installation of IBM Fusion HCI and you add additional 1.6 TB drives again, the newly added drives remain unutilized.

Procedure

  1. Log in to IBM Fusion HCI user interface.
  2. Click Services menu to go to the Services page.
    Note: Alternatively, you can go to the Settings > Upgrades page and view the upgrade status and in progress upgrades. The Data Foundation goes into rolling upgrade. If you can run service upgrades in parallel in a non-disruptive manner, click Upgrade (<number of upgrades available>). If there are any errors found in the automatic prechecks, then click the service tile for more details about the error.
  3. In the Installed section, click Upgrade from the ellipsis menu of Data Foundation.
    Only if an upgrade is available for Data Foundation, the Upgrade option is displayed.
    The Upgrade pre-check window gets displayed.
  4. In the Upgrade pre-check window, monitor the progress of the pre-checks.
    The IBM Fusion HCI runs prechecks to ensure that your system is ready for an upgrade.

    If all the checks pass or there are some conditions in warning state, you can proceed with the upgrade. However, it is highly recommended to fix the warnings to prevent any potential impacts on the system during the upgrade process. Immediately address any blocker errors encountered during prechecks, as they require fixing before proceeding with the upgrade. After the completion of all pre-checks, a summary of total number of issues found gets displayed. If there are no blocker issues, go to step 6.

  5. If there are blocker issues, do the following steps:
    1. To know more about blockers or warnings, click View upgrade details link in the Services page. The IBM Fusion HCI user interface takes you to the Services page wherein a Upgrade pre-check report window displays all the Blocking issues and Issues (optional). Alternatively, click the service tile in error state in the Upgrade page to view the Upgrade pre-check report with Blocking issues and Issues (optional) issues.
    2. Click on the corresponding BMYxxxxxx code to know more about how to fix the issue.
      If you find error resources in the Resources section of the individual issues, you can click the resource link to know more details about it.
    3. Fix all the blocking issues based on the guidance.
    4. Return to the Services page of the IBM Fusion HCI user interface and click Upgrade.
  6. After the pre-checks complete without any blocker issues, click Upgrade now.
    To know more details about the upgrade that is progress, click View details in the notification tab of the Services page. A slide out pane displays the following details:
    • Progress percentage
    • Upgrade pre-check. As this is complete, a check mark appears and the status shows complete.
    • Upgrade in progress.
  7. Wait for a minute or more for the upgrade to complete.
    After the completion of upgrade, a success notification gets displayed.

    To view the status of the upgrade, go to Settings > Upgrade or the Services page.

    Important:
    • If auto-upgrade is not enabled during installation, you may encounter a situation where some components of the Data Foundation operators do not upgrade as expected. To ensure all components are upgraded correctly, you must verify that all InstallPlans in the openshift-storage namespace are approved. For steps, see Data Foundation operator upgrade is not initiated.
    • The upgrade consumes more time depending on the number of compute nodes in the rack.
